Replacement of the Frame

The frames of your double-glazed windows may weaken over time. This can cause them to become difficult to open and close, as well as letting in draughts. Contact your supplier to get advice. They'll be able replace the worn parts, making sure that your window is fully functional once more.

Another common issue with double glazed windows is misting up. This happens when the seal between the panes becomes damaged and stops retaining the gas that is insulating inside, which causes condensation. This can be fixed by drilling a small hole in the window and injecting desiccant. The desiccant will absorb moisture and a plug is then installed to stop the issue from recurring.

Window that fails to open or close correctly could be caused by a broken hinge or handle, or faulty locking mechanisms. This can be fixed easily by an upvc window repairs specialist who can replace the handles, hinges, or locks and restore your double-glazed windows to full functionality.

Replacement of the Hardware

The hinges, locking mechanisms, and handles of double-glazed windows can also get damaged from time to time. If this happens, it can be difficult to open or close the window, and it could be noisy. In many instances the damage to the hinge or handle can be repaired. However in the event that the lock has broken completely it will have to be replaced.

Another issue that is common is when the doors or windows begin to slide or drop slightly. Extreme temperatures can cause the frame to expand and shrink. In this instance, wiping the frames with cold water may help in shrinking them a bit. The hinges or mechanism could be oiled to solve the issue.

It is a good idea to get in touch with the company who installed your double-glazed unit if you encounter any issues. They can give you advice about the best way to proceed. In some instances, the issue is resolved by sealing seals. In certain cases the entire glass unit might require replacement.

Double-glazed windows can become cloudy or form condensation between the glass panes. This is often a sign that the seals have failed and will require to be replaced. In most cases, replacing the glass allows you to keep the existing window frames. This is a more affordable alternative to replacing them.
